Webinars have become an increasingly popular tool in recent years, especially in the wake of the COVID-19 pandemic, which accelerated the shift to remote work and online learning. But what exactly is a webinar, and why are they so relevant?


Essentially, a webinar is a live, online seminar or presentation where one speaker or a group of speakers typically presents information, ideas, or training to an audience. Unlike traditional seminars, webinars take place entirely online and utilize videoconferencing software, allowing participants to join from anywhere in the world.

So why are webinars so relevant? Here are some key reasons:


Accessibility: One of the biggest advantages of webinars is that they are accessible to everyone, regardless of location, as long as there's an internet connection. This means that people who are unable to attend a physical seminar due to geographical or logistical constraints can now easily participate from home or the office.

Cost-effectiveness: Webinars are typically much more cost-effective than traditional seminars because they don't require room rentals, catering, or travel expenses. This allows companies and organizations to offer training and education without incurring high costs.

Interactivity: Webinars can be highly interactive. Participants can ask questions, participate in polls, and engage in discussions with the speaker and other participants. This makes the learning experience more engaging and memorable, as participants are actively involved.

Save time: Webinars can be recorded and made available later, allowing participants to watch them at a time that suits them. This is especially helpful for those unable to attend live due to other commitments.

Expertise: Webinars provide access to experts and thought leaders from various fields, allowing participants to learn from highly experienced and knowledgeable professionals in their sector.


In summary, the relevance of webinars lies in their ability to provide accessible, cost-effective, interactive, and time-saving learning experiences where people can learn from experts in their field. Whether you want to improve your skills, stay informed about the latest trends in your industry, or connect with other professionals, webinars are a valuable tool for learning and development.
